/*
+ * USE_POSIX_FADVISE controls whether Postgres will attempt to use the
+ * posix_fadvise() kernel call. Usually the automatic configure tests are
+ * sufficient, but some older Linux distributions had broken versions of
+ * posix_fadvise(). If necessary you can remove the #define here.
+ */
+#if HAVE_DECL_POSIX_FADVISE && defined(HAVE_POSIX_FADVISE)
+#define USE_POSIX_FADVISE
+#endif
